Eddie Cheeba, a New York-area DJ who is regarded as a founding father of hip-hop, has died. He was 67. Def Jam founder Russell Simmons announced Cheeba's death Tuesday on Instagram, crediting the ...
Some results have been hidden because they may be inaccessible to you